Teorik Bilgisayar Bilimi

Teorik bilgisayar bilimcileri ve ilgili alanlardaki araştırmacılar için soru cevap


1
Tek bantlı Turing makinesinde giriş uzunluğunu hesaplama
Bu soru ile bağlantılı olarak merak ettim: Tek bantlı tek kafalı bir Turing makinesinin girdisinin uzunluğunu hesaplaması için zaman karmaşıklığı nedir? Spesifik olarak, bant alfabesinin , girdinin boşluklarla çevrili bir dize olduğunu , makinenin en soldaki giriş sembolünde başladığını ve giriş uzunluğunun ikili temsilini veren (yine boşluklarla çevrili bir dizenin …

1
Çeşitli kaynak sınırları ile ilgili tek yönlü işlevler
Gayri resmi olarak, PTIME algoritmalarına göre tek yönlü işlevler tanımlanır. Polinom zamanında hesaplanabilirler, ancak ortalama vaka polinom zamanında tersine çevrilemezler. Bu tür işlevlerin varlığı teorik bilgisayar biliminde önemli bir açık sorundur. Farklı kaynak sınırlarına göre tanımlanan tek yönlü işlevlerle (kriptografik uygulamalar için değil) ilgileniyorum. Bu tür kaynak sınırları LOGSPACE veya …


1
Gürültülü Boole fonksiyonlarının sertliği
Boolean değişkeninin bir Boolean fonksiyonu olsun . Let olması beklenen değeri elde edilen her olasılığı ile koordine çevirerek .fffnnng(x)=Tϵ(f)(x)g(x)=Tϵ(f)(x)g(x)=T_\epsilon (f) (x)f(y)f(y)f(y)yyyxxxϵ/2ϵ/2\epsilon/2 Hesaplamanın yaklaşmasının zor olduğu durumlarla ilgileniyorum . Me "yaklaşımı" kavramını sabit olsun (ama diğerleri olabilir): bir Boolean fonksiyonu yaklaşır Eğer olduğunda ve olduğunda .Bir sayım argümanı (pozitif oran hatası …

1
Bir matrisin Köşegenleştirilebilir olup olmadığını kontrol etmenin karmaşıklığı nedir?
Rasyonel girişleri olan bir matrisi . köşegenleştirilebilir olduğunu kontrol etmenin karmaşıklığı nedir ?n×nn×nn\times nAAAAAA Bunun P'de yapılabileceğinden şüpheleniyorum, ancak herhangi bir referans bilmiyorum. Bununla birlikte, daha ilginç bir soru, bu sorunu yakalamak için daha iyi bir karmaşıklık sınıfı var mı? Herhangi bir rehberlik / yorum açığız! Teşekkürler.

1
Mantık problemlerini çözmek için yaklaşık yöntemler hakkında iyi referans
Birçok mantık probleminin (örneğin birkaç modal mantığın tatmin edilebilirlik problemleri) karar verilemez olduğu bilinmektedir. Algoritma teorisinde, örneğin kombinatoryal optimizasyonda, pek çok kararsız problem vardır. Ancak pratikte, heuristcs ve yaklaşık algoritmalar pratik algoritmalar için iyi çalışır. Dolayısıyla mantık problemleri için yaklaşık algoritmaların da uygun olabileceği beklenebilir. Bununla birlikte, bulmayı başarabildiğim bu …

1
Normal diller arasındaki mesafe
(ve / veya sonsuz kelimeler) arasındaki sonlu kelimelerin iki normal dili arasında "yakınlık" kavramını tanımlamak istiyorum . Temel fikir, iki dilden farklı olmadıkları takdirde iki dilin yakın olmasını istiyoruz. Düzenleme mesafesini bir şekilde de kullanabiliriz ... Bu konuda iyi referanslar bulamadım.Σ∗Σ∗\Sigma^*ΣωΣω\Sigma^\omega Ben buna mesafe demiyorum çünkü tüm mesafe aksiyomlarının doğru …

4
(N) Aynı başlangıç ​​/ kabul etme durumuna sahip DFA
Aynı başlangıç ​​ve kabul etme durumuna sahip sonlu otomatalar tarafından tanınan dil sınıfı hakkında bilinenler nelerdir? Bu, normal dillerin uygun bir alt kümesidir (bu tür her dil boş dize içerdiğinden), ancak ne kadar zayıftır? Basit bir cebirsel karakterizasyon var mı? Aynı başlangıç ​​ve kabul eden durumlara sahip deterministik olmayan otomatlar …

3
Manuel bellek yönetimi veya çalışma zamanı çöp toplama olmadan tip tabanlı bellek güvenliği?
Diyelim ki, Haskell veya Idris gibi, çöp toplama olmadan programlamayı hedefleyen ve çalışma zamanı olmayan (veya en azından C ve Rust "çalışma zamanlarından" daha fazla olmayan), saf ve işlevsel bir programlama dili istedik. Çıplak metal üzerinde az çok koşabilen bir şey. El ile bellek yönetimi veya çalışma zamanı çöp toplama …

2
PPAD gerçekten dengesiz bir tepe noktası bulma fikrini yakalar mı?
Karmaşıklık sınıfı PPAD onun seminal 1994 Hristos Papadimitriou tarafından icat edilmiştir kağıdı . Sınıf, bir çözümün varlığının "yönlendirilmiş grafiklerde parite argümanı" ile garanti edildiği arama sorunlarının karmaşıklığını yakalamak için tasarlanmıştır: eğer yönlendirilmiş bir grafikte dengesiz bir tepe noktası varsa, başka bir çözüm bulunmalıdır. Ancak genellikle sınıf resmi olarak ANOTHER END …

2
FP, FNP ve TFNP sınıfları tam olarak nedir?
Hesaplamalı Karmaşıklık kitabında Papadimitriou FNP'yi şu şekilde tanımlar : Diyelim ki NP'de bir dil . Önerme 9.1 olarak, bir çok terimli zamanlı Karar verilebilen, orada polynomially dengeli ilişki bütün dizileri için bu şekilde : bir dizi bulunmaktadır ile , ancak ve ancak, eğer . ile gösterilen ile ilişkili fonksiyon problemi …
13 complexity 

2
Lambda Calculus belirli bir Terim Yazma sistemi nasıl?
Şimdi görebilirsiniz Kilisesi ile ilişkili bulunmuştur Basitçe Yazılan Lambda Calculus . Gerçekten de, Lambda Hesabı hakkındaki yanlış anlaşılmayı azaltmak için Basitçe Yazılan Lambda Analizini açıklamış gibi görünüyor. Şimdi John McCarthy Lisp'i yarattığında - Lambda Calculus'a dayandırdı . "Sembolik ifadelerin özyinelemeli işlevleri ve bunların makine ile hesaplanması, Bölüm I" i yayınladığında, …

4
Hızlı bir şekilde mükemmel bir şekilde mod 3 üretebilir veya NP problemini çözebilir miyiz?
Dürüst olmak gerekirse, rastgele sayının nasıl üretildiği hakkında çok fazla şey bilmiyorum (yorumlar hoş geldiniz!) Ama aşağıdaki teorik modeli varsayalım: den tamsayılar rastgele eşit olabilir ve hedefimiz [1,3] 'ten eşit olarak rasgele bir tamsayı üretir.[ 1 , 2 n ][1,2n][1,2^n] Beklenen çalışma süresi polinom olan basit bir çözüm aşağıdadır. Atın …

1
Ağaç derinliğinin algoritmik yönlerine yumuşak bir giriş
Treewidth ve pathwidth, grafiğin ağaca veya yola yakınlığını ölçen popüler parametrelerdir. Gerçekten de, treewidth o kadar popüler görünüyor ki, treewidth'in algoritmik yönlerine (hatta çok nazik) girişler veren birçok makale, kitap ve ders notunda yer alıyor (ör. Downey & Fellows kitabına bakınız). Tipik olarak, bu kaynaklar bir NP-zor probleminin (örn. Bağımsız …

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.